Location
The quintessential Cotswold village of Swinbrook lies on the River Windrush with the highly-regarded Swan Inn public house and cricket club within walking distance.
Burford’s vibrant and famous town is nearby with its excellent selection of shops, restaurants and hotels, with the market towns of Stow-on-the -Wold and Witney close to hand, providing a range of supermarkets, including Waitrose at Witney. Daylesford, Soho Farmhouse and Estelle Manor, are all within easy striking distance. Communications are excellent with the A40 providing fast access to Oxford, the M40 and the west to Cheltenham and the M5. There are good train services from Charlbury Station (15-minute drive) to London Paddington (approximately 85 minutes) and Oxford Parkway to Marylebone (57 minutes).
Oxfordshire is a county that is also blessed with a range of very good schools with The Dragon, Cothill, St.Hughs, Summerfields, Oxford High, Magdalen College School and St Edwards. Abingdon School, St Helen’s & St Katherine’s, Radley, Cokethorpe, the Cheltenham Colleges, Kitebrook at Moreton-in-Marsh and Tudor Hall in Banbury all nearby.
Sporting facilities within easy reach include racing at Cheltenham and Newbury, golf at Burford and Frilford Heath. The surrounding countryside provides excellent country walks, and riding and fishing in the vicinity.
Description
Grade II listed and originally two houses dating back to the 17th century, Swinbrook Place has been completely restored throughout. Downstairs has two main reception rooms, one of which has a full size snooker table, the other is split into two with a log burner facing each side. In the centre of the house, is the media room with a large open fire place with the two stair cases at each side. Leading onto the kitchen past the downstairs cloakroom is the kitchen /dining room. The kitchen itself is hand made and finished with a natural light granite worktop and comes complete with a three oven Aga and built in Gaggenau appliances.
Upstairs there are three double bedrooms and one twin room, all of which have their own en suites with roll top baths and separate walk in showers. The principal bedroom suite at the centre of the home can be assessed via either stairs case. Bedrooms two and three also have the benefit of each having a log burner in the bedroom and the bathroom. Access via the open study leads you onto the forth bedroom with twin beds either side of the room and an en suite shower room. The fifth bedroom is located outside in a detached 'Bothy' with a log burner, single bed and en suite shower room.
The delightful gardens are laid out over approximately an acre with terracing, lawns, a mature orchard and garden paths leading to a “little studio” by the ford and a weeping-willow walk. Well-stocked flower beds give an all-year-round display, along with shrubbery and beautiful mature trees, with Cotswold dry-stone walls marking the boundaries. Two painted picket gates lead out on to the village lane. The “little studio” has been converted into one bedroom en suite hide away.
